Well, forgot to take pics before I stash my recent order away ( speed was the name of the game, I flew this one under the radar from the oldlady...)
Peterson Bulldog Kapet (150) For a shade under 50$...Smoked a few bowls in it so far and it's a good pipe. Actually planning on buying another from the series. I have a few with the silver band, and I honestly feel that the 25$ price difference may only be from the silver band. Baccys- Christmas Cheer 2009 x 2 Telegraph Hill 2oz Union Square 2oz Chelsea Morning 2oz Escudo Navy Deluxe x2 Blackwoods Flake 50g Matured Virginia No. 25 Also, snagged two cheap-o lighters and few packs of cleaners. Couple new blends to try out, Telegraph Hill will be a revisit. Got another order inbound of some more cellar worthy tins and a couple lbs of bulk...
